In Green River, Wyoming, a recent incident involving a local man and a teenage boy has captured significant media attention. The man, who allegedly pulled a gun on the teenager, has been charged with serious offenses. The confrontation reportedly began after the teen, described by the man in a derogatory manner, ended up on the man’s lawn. Details of the Incident
The confrontation occurred on August 10, 2024, in a residential neighborhood in Green River. According to reports, the incident unfolded as follows:
- Initial Contact: The teenage boy, whose name has not been released due to privacy concerns, was reportedly on the man’s property without permission. The exact reason for the boy being on the lawn remains unclear, but it was described as an act of trespassing.
- Verbal Altercation: A verbal exchange took place between the man and the teenager. The man, identified as 45-year-old Richard Thompson, allegedly used derogatory language, referring to the boy as a “dumbass.”
- Escalation: The situation escalated when Thompson reportedly pulled a firearm and threatened the teen. Witnesses claim that Thompson’s actions were both alarming and aggressive.
- Police Involvement: Law enforcement was called to the scene. Thompson was detained and later charged with multiple offenses related to the incident.
Charges Against Richard Thompson
Richard Thompson faces several legal charges, including:
- Assault with a Deadly Weapon: Given that Thompson allegedly threatened the teenager with a gun, he is charged with assault with a deadly weapon, a serious felony.
- Unlawful Possession of a Firearm: Depending on Thompson’s background and the circumstances of firearm ownership, additional charges related to the unlawful possession of a firearm could be considered.
- Disturbing the Peace: The verbal confrontation and subsequent threat contribute to a charge of disturbing the peace.
